Welcome to the Larkspur kiosk codebase. The kiosk app runs under a watchdog process called Sentry-Owl, which restarts the UI if the heartbeat ping stalls for more than fifteen seconds. When reviewing changes to the watchdog, check that the heartbeat interval and the restart backoff stay in sync, since a mismatch causes restart loops on slower units. The watchdog authenticates to the fleet reporting endpoint with a token set in the env file. The next line sets that token.

sealed setting: LEDGER_TOKEN5=6d086

Team,

The Lanternbird report exporter cut-over is done. Exports now convert to tenant-local time at render, not ingest. Old exports stay UTC-stamped; do not backfill. The legacy converter is disabled but not removed until next quarter. For reference, the exporter now runs with the following configuration values.

config for bahaf-yahaf:
oliix:
  log_level: debug
  metrics_host: metrics.oliix.zemvarlabs.internal
  pin: 3286
  pool_size: 32

Welcome, plugin authors! VramScope is our GPU memory profiling toolkit, and plugins are how most teams get their custom allocators traced. Start with the sample plugin in the SDK — it hooks the allocation stream and emits flame data to the Heapline dashboard. Build against SDK v3 or later; v2 hooks were removed last quarter. Local runs work without auth, but pushing traces to the shared Heapline instance requires authenticating against our ingest gateway. Use the shared plugin-author key, which follows immediately below.

gateway credential: vxb2-c6

Handover Note — Directors Fenwright to Abbas

The hiring freeze in the Corvane Systems division remains in effect pending the board's capital review. Fourteen requisitions are paused; two critical engineering roles have interim cover. Attrition is being tracked weekly. The board should note the freeze is a bridge measure, and the rationale is summarised below.

board note of yageg-yadug: The northern region missed its Framir quota by 13.1 percent last quarter. Lamathek Freight plans to raise the Quenael list price by 30.2 percent in March. The pricing group signed off on a budget of $133.5 million for Project Novok. The renewal with Gilethek Foods closes at $60.0 million a year, 2.7 percent above the last contract.